Output 963282954d5665aedda65c6339c43bcd02e132d3321fb29231ff649dbeb65968:71

value
165936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bef3219e1423d63e70c388223a3a0573085d09 OP_EQUAL
address
3DcLWuFSakWng4tsYDg3eNu6KxuRQbkZgY
transaction
963282954d5665aedda65c6339c43bcd02e132d3321fb29231ff649dbeb65968
confirmations
172253
spent
true